From 0fcc2decd485a61321a3220d8f76cb108b082009 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Robert Haas Date: Wed, 27 Jan 2021 13:07:41 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] In clog_redo(), don't set XactCtl->shared->latest_page_number. The comment is no longer accurate, and hasn't been entirely accurate since Hot Standby was introduced. The original idea here was that StartupCLOG() wouldn't be called until the end of recovery and therefore this value would be uninitialized when this code is reached, but Hot Standby made that true only when hot_standby=off, and commit 1f113abdf87cd085dee3927960bb4f70442b7250 means that this value is now always initialized before replay even starts. The original purpose of this code was to bypass the sanity check in SimpleLruTruncate(), which will no longer occur: now, if something is wrong, that sanity check might trip during recovery. That's probably a good thing, because in the current code base latest_page_number should always be initialized and therefore we expect that the sanity check should pass. If it doesn't, something has gone wrong, and complaining about it is appropriate. Patch by me, reviewed by Heikki Linnakangas.
